Rose & Sweet Pea Show and Garden Fête:

Many thanks to everyone who was involved in any way with the wonderful day we enjoyed yesterday. Today our new Rose Queen, Esther Alderson, and her attendants Emily Boswall and Chloe Harris will present a token of the takings from the day at the offertory. The funds raised are but a small part of the day, though: it is an event to which the whole community looks forward and this year's was wonderful. Thank you.
